MP's Expenses Scandal

Scandal! Numerous MPs across the board have been exposed for fiddling their expenses to outrageous degrees, billing the taxpayer for things varying from repairing a pipe under a tennis court, clearing a moat, to mortgages on second homes that they don’t even live in. The corruption goes all the way up to the cabinet and shadow cabinets, with big names resigning despite claiming that they had done ‘nothing wrong’. The public, used to fearing the prospect of fines or prison if even a slight discrepancy was discovered in their accounts, are outraged to find that these slimy bastards have been committing blatant fraud and have gotten away with it. Particularly as we are for once genuinely cash strapped and in the middle of a recession. Apparently it all goes back to Thatcher, who responded to MP’s demands for a pay rise which she considered would not go down well with the public by introducing these expenses rules. Public faith in politicians has been seriously shaken.
